Cranberry Bread

I went through the refrigerator and found a package of cranberries that needed to be used. A great use for cranberries (besides whole berry sauce) is cranberry bread. I made my grandmother's recipe for cranberry bread. I adapted it to make a double loaf and use a whole package of cranberries.

Muriel's Cranberry Bread

1 pound (4 cups) flour
1 t salt
3 t baking powder
1 t baking soda
1 cup sugar
2 eggs
4 T melted butter
1 c orange juice
1/2 c water
1 cup chopped walnuts
1 package cranberries (3 cups)

Mix everything together. Pour into greased loaf pans and bake at 350 for 1 hour. Alternatively, this recipe will make 24 muffins. The baking time needs to be reduced to about 40 minutes with muffins or until they start to turn nice and brown and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
